Business Model

What each company does and how it makes money

TEAMAtlassian Corporation
Technology

Atlassian is a software company that provides collaboration and productivity tools for software development and project management teams. It generates revenue primarily through subscription fees for its cloud-based products — Jira, Confluence, Trello, and Bitbucket — with cloud subscriptions now representing over 90% of total revenue. The company's moat lies in its deeply embedded ecosystem within development workflows, creating high switching costs as teams coordinate work across its interconnected tools.

CXAICXApp Inc.
Technology

CXApp Inc. is a workplace experience platform provider that offers a SaaS solution for enterprise workplace management. It generates revenue primarily through subscription fees for its platform — which includes features like desk reservations, indoor mapping, and employee engagement tools — with enterprise customers paying recurring fees based on usage or seat count. The company's competitive advantage lies in its integrated platform that combines multiple workplace management functions into a single solution, creating switching costs for enterprise clients.
